"The Celebrated Jumping Frog of Calaveras County, " written by Mark Twain in 1865, is an American short story in which Twain portrays the era of the American Wild West during the gold rush of the mid nineteenth century.

Twain's humorous, exaggerated and satirical writing depicts the American westerner of this time as somewhat uneducated and stupid, in comparison to the narrator, who is from the East. Dilapidated I found Simon Wheeler dozing comfortably by the bar-room stove of the old, dilapidated tavern in the ancient mining camp of Angel's, and I noticed that he was fat and bald-headed, and had an expression of winning gentleness and simplicity upon his tranquil countenance.
